Evart Police: Weekly Blotter (2/10 - 2/23)

Monday, Feb. 10

  • Civil – Officers were dispatched to a local residence for a possible criminal complaint. After investigating the complaint, it was determined to be a civil issue.  

Tuesday, Feb. 11

  • No incidents reported.

Wednesday, Feb. 12

  • 911 Hang Up – Officers were requested by the Osceola County Sheriff’s Department to assist in locating a subject that fled the scene on foot. K9 Koda was deployed and the subject was safely located and placed into custody without incident. 

Thursday, Feb. 13

  • No incidents reported.

Friday, Feb. 14

  • Private Property Damage Accident – Officers were dispatched to investigate a private property damage accident at a local business.

Saturday, Feb. 15

  • No incidents reported.

Sunday, Feb. 16

  • No incidents reported.

Monday, Feb. 17

  • Traffic Stop – Officers stopped a vehicle for a traffic offense. The driver was operating on a suspended license. The driver was issued a misdemeanor citation and the vehicle was released to a valid driver.  

Tuesday, Feb. 18

  • Fraud – Officer received a fraud complaint. The complaint remains open pending further investigation.

Wednesday, Feb. 19

  • No incidents reported.

Thursday, Feb. 20

  • Truancy – Officers were dispatched to the public library for three middle school students who were skipping school. The students left prior to the officers arrival, but were found a few blocks away. The school was notified that the students were found and the students were turned over to their parents.

  • Civil – Officer was dispatched to the elementary school for a civil complaint.  The complaint was resolved without additional issues.

  • Assist CPS – Officers were requested by CPS to stand by with them while they conducted follow up investigation interviews.

Friday, Feb. 21

  • Traffic Stop – Officers stopped a vehicle for a traffic offense.  The driver was issued a misdemeanor citation and the vehicle was released to a valid driver.

Saturday, Feb. 22

  • Criminal Sexual Conduct – Officers received a CSC complaint from centralized intake. The complaint remains under investigation. 

  • Miscellaneous – An officer was dispatched to investigate a threats complaint involving a threat against a subject being made over social media.

Sunday, Feb. 23

  • 911 Hang Up – Officers were dispatched for a medical call.
  • Check Wellbeing - An officer was dispatched for a check wellbeing. The subject was located, and they did not require any services.
